| 5525502d | 2010-09-11 02:12:47 | Replaced raw pointers to RefCountObject to BindingPointer. This fixes the ANGLE crashes in Chrome when using canvas 2D. The issue was this: Renderbuffer *mColorbufferProxy = new RenderBuffer(...); // Reference count is zero. BindingPointer<RenderBuffer> tempRef; tempRef.set(mColorbufferProxy); // Reference count is one. tempRef.set(NULL); // Reference count is zero and object is destroyed, leaving mColorbufferProxy dangling. I also initially suspected the problem was that FBOs are not treated as shared and the implementation of shared FBOs is still in the patch. I believe GLES2 supports shared FBOs. My reading of the GLES2 spec is that when a shared object is deleted, it loses its id but retains its state if left bound elsewhere. I added that to RefCountObject. | d3bd0ad3 | 2010-08-30 18:55:36 | Implemented GL_NV_fence extension. I believe I have implemented all features according to the spec. The application is to allow the Chrome command buffer scheduler to be smarter about deciding which command buffer to process. For example, if a WebGL app issued a call to ReadPixels, the scheduler will issue a fence and defer executing the ReadPixels until the status goes true. It can continue to work on other command buffers in the meantime. I tested by modifying the vertex shader demo. After issuing the SwapBuffers i made issue a fence and loop until the status went true and verified it looped several times. I also tested that by calling FinishFence before going into the loop that is did not loop at all. | 575e7910 | 2010-08-25 18:07:12 | Changed glFlush to not wait until issued event is processed. I think these reduced synchronization guarantees are still compliant with the spec. I found that this significantly improved the frame rate for some of our demos (40 fps to 50fps for one on my box). I will change the demo so that it does not call glFlush at all but I still think this is a valuable change. The OpenGL ES2 spec says: "The command void Flush( void ); indicates that all commands that have previously been sent to the GL must complete in finite time." My reading of it is that any GL calls previously issued will be processed at some point in the future but not necessarily prior to glFlush returning. I believe that issuing the D3D event and then calling GetData once with the flush flag should meet these requirements. I also added some assertions to glFinish because I was paranoid that if issuing an event ever failed, the spin loop might never terminate. | 1dcea9f8 | 2010-08-24 19:21:27 | Implements a special case for temporary surface creation for DXT low mip levels. TRAC #12908 The lowest mip levels for DXT textures will have dimensions < 4, so a D3D texture cannot be created to hold them offscreen directly. Instead, we must create a larger texture one of whose mip levels would be the desired dimension, and store the surface from that texture for later inclusion in the final texture. | e4249f02 | 2010-07-26 18:13:52 | Refactored the way symbol tables are initialized and stored. This was done in response to the addition of EShSpec. Symbol table entries depend on three things - language, spec (not now but may eventually), and built-in resources. We used to build two global symbol-tables - one for each language. During each compile, one of the symbol table was copied and resource-specific stuff was added. I have moved the symbol table to TCompiler that gets initilized when compiler is created and reused for each compile. This makes it much cleaner and extensible in case a spec requires special entries to be added to the symbol table. PS: Sorry for the long CL, but all of it needed to be done in one CL. I have verified that everything still compiles and passes all conformance tests.
